Located on East 29th Street between 17 and 18th Avenues, Gasoline Alley began as a series of auto repair shops in the 1920s, but with the advent of racing at Hinchliffe Stadium, it became a mecca for professional drivers to refine their race cars. Patersons Hinchliffe Stadium comes back to life (slideshow) The complete restoration of the Depression-era ballpark will include 7,800 seats and ground-up development of a 75-unit affordable senior housing building, a 315-spot parking garage, and a 12,000-square-foot restaurant and event space that will pay homage to the trailblazers who called Hinchliffe home in its early days. Hinchliffe Stadium | Historic Negro League Ballpark in New Jersey Paterson native, Larry Doby, would play his high school ball at Hinchliffe, be recruited by the Newark Eagles and then became Major League Baseballs second black ballplayer when he signed with the Cleveland Indians.
